Common Indicators of Dampness in a Building



Wetness issues within a building can manifest via numerous recognizable indicators that suggest the presence of wetness. One popular sign is the look of water spots on ceilings or walls, which typically suggests wetness infiltration. In addition, peeling off or bubbling paint can recommend that excess humidity is caught underneath the surface, leading to degeneration. One more usual indicator is the existence of mold and mold, which thrive in damp problems and can typically be recognized by their moldy odor. Furthermore, an increase in moisture levels can cause condensation on windows and other surfaces, highlighting dampness problems. Finally, deformed or irregular flooring might signal underlying dampness that compromises architectural integrity. Recognizing these signs early can assist minimize prospective damage and preserve a secure living environment. Regular assessments and punctual activity are important in dealing with dampness concerns before they escalate.

Different Sorts Of Damp Proofing Solutions



Although numerous factors can add to damp problems in buildings, selecting the proper moist proofing service is vital for protecting architectural integrity. A number of alternatives are offered, each tailored to specific conditions.One usual solution is a damp-proof membrane layer (DPM), generally made of polyethylene or asphalt, which is set up in floors and wall surfaces to prevent wetness access. Another alternative is damp-proof training courses (DPC), which are layers of water-proof product put within wall surfaces to obstruct increasing damp.Chemical damp proofing involves infusing waterproofing chemicals into walls to create a barrier versus dampness. Additionally, outside therapies such as tanking, which includes applying a waterproof layer to the beyond foundations, can be reliable in protecting against water penetration.Each solution has its benefits and is selected based on the structure's details issues, environmental problems, and long-term maintenance factors to consider, making certain ideal defense versus damp-related damage.

Picking the Right Damp Proofing Technique for Your Residential or commercial property



Which moist proofing technique is most suitable for a specific property commonly depends upon different factors, including the building's age, existing moisture concerns, and regional ecological conditions. For older frameworks, standard approaches such as bitumen membranes or cementitious finishes might be much more efficient, as they can offer a robust barrier against increasing damp. On the other hand, newer buildings could take advantage of modern-day options like infused damp-proof courses, which are less intrusive and can be customized to details dampness challenges.Additionally, residential properties in areas with high water tables or hefty rains may call for even more advanced strategies, such as dental caries wall surface water drainage systems or exterior waterproofing. Property owners ought to additionally think about the specific materials used in their structure's building and construction, as some techniques may not work. Inevitably, an extensive assessment by an expert can direct building proprietors in selecting one of the most effective damp proofing approach tailored to their distinct circumstances.
